Chase Distillery is an independently owned British distillery that operates on a field-to-bottle model. It is based in Preston, England, United Kingdom, and runs a farm in Herefordshire where potatoes and apples are grown for its spirits. The company produces gin and vodka entirely from ingredients grown on the farm and distilled on site, reflecting a production approach that emphasizes in-house control and craftsmanship. This method centers on careful attention to detail as crops are transformed into finished spirits. 

Its products target premium-seeking consumers within the food and beverage sector, offering farm-sourced spirits with a handcrafted background. The operation is a relatively small to mid-sized enterprise within the British spirits industry, focusing on quality and traceability from farm to bottle.
